My friend and I are putting a roll cage in his car, and when I checked the NHRA regulations I couldnt find anything about clearances. Is there a certain height that the main hoop must be above the drivers helmet? Also, is there a minimum for how far forward the door bars extend? Do the 6x6 plates for the door bars need to be welded tight to the rocker sill, or can they be cheated in a little? Does the main hoop have to be perfectly vertical, or can it be angled back? I have built 2 cages before, but they never had to be inspected, so if anyone on here could give me some answers for NHRA specs, it would be greatly appreciated.
